uPVC vs composite doors

It is often difficult to decide between composite and uPVC doors when you are looking for a front door. Both are popular choices for homeowners, but there are some differences that can make one better for you over the other.

Composite doors look natural and provide greater security. They also resist stretching and are easier to maintain. There are a variety of composite doors available and include those made from glass or insulating foam.

Composite units are typically made of reinforced plastic, unlike uPVC. However, certain models are made of timber. Composite units are light and strong. You can break an entire composite unit, but it's often difficult to do so.

UPVC and composite front doors are made to work together, so that they're effective in eliminating any flaws or defects that could occur in the individual materials. In conjunction with a sturdy frame, a composite door will last for a longer time.

Composite doors are also more resistant to weather. Composite doors are more resistant to the elements. In turn, you'll lower your heating bills. Additionally, you'll not have to repaint your front doors.

There are many choices for composite and UPVC doors. Selecting the right door for your home is important, but you need to choose one that is compatible with the rest of your home. Composite doors can add a touch of elegance to your home.

If you're looking for a more contemporary look or a classic, timeless appearance, uPVC and composite front doors are both suitable for your home. In fact, they're a smart investment for any home.

Whatever style you prefer, uPVC or composite front doors provide excellent value for the money. They're strong and provide superior insulation, which makes them the ideal option for your home. They'll last for many years, regardless of their initial price.

Take into consideration your budget, lifestyle, and family needs when choosing between uPVC or composite doors. Although a front door made of composite is more expensive than a uPVC door but it is more durable and lasts longer.

Life expectancy

The life expectancy of upvc doors can differ but the majority of them will last for at minimum 20 years. Certain studies suggest that uPVC is able to last up to 30 years. Generally, uPVC doors are more robust than composite or wood doors, however they might require replacement more frequently. However an upgrade to a door costs very little.

Cost

Upvc front doors are very popular with UK homeowners. These sturdy, sealed doors are now a common choice because of their cost. Although they're not as common as timber styles, they have many advantages, including low maintenance.

Although uPVC is the most affordable option however, you'll spend a little more to get top-quality products. Based on the material, color and glazing, the total price of your door can vary. A custom-made door is also available however, it will be more expensive than the standard uPVC version.

Your new front door must to be installed correctly. This includes making sure that it is fitted with the correct hinges and handles. It must also be properly framed, so that it fits perfectly. A professional fitter for doors can do this for you, and you can avoid the trouble of doing it yourself.

Upvc front doors are affordable and are available in a range of styles. There are many glazing options to pick from. The more glass panels in the door, the more.

You will need the right tools if you plan on installing the door yourself. You will need to purchase new equipment if you don't have the right tools. You'll also have to seal the door to keep moisture and water out.

A uPVC front door costs about PS450 on average. However depending on the size the door, the type and the glazing it could cost as high as PS700.
